While the start of a new year often brings resolutions and lifestyle changes, a growing trend is focusing on sustainable shopping practices that prioritize longevity in wardrobe items. This shift towards an environmentally conscious approach to shopping has already resulted in significant savings for many individuals within a short period.

Across social media platforms, mothers and members of Generation Z are expressing a preference for garments made from cleaner fabrics. Trending videos showcase shoppers delightedly sharing their discoveries of clothing items ranging from 100% cotton to cashmere, with eager viewers flocking to comments sections for product details and purchase links.

In recent months, there has been a heightened interest in understanding fabric composition and the durability of materials. The emphasis on natural materials in shopping, referred to as ‘natural shopping,’ encourages consumers to inspect clothing labels for care instructions, typically located inside the garment above the hem. This approach prioritizes the quality and fiber content of each item, advocating for a straightforward method of avoiding clothing made from undesirable materials and synthetic fabrics.

Consumers are urged to make informed purchases by seeking out labels that indicate higher quality fabric compositions, with a preference for those exceeding 80% composition. This initiative not only benefits the consumer economically but also reduces the environmental impact of production processes. By incorporating this practice into their shopping habits, individuals can make conscious decisions about their purchases, leading to a more selective approach to acquiring clothing items.

The shift towards natural and sustainable shopping choices has led to a decline in the demand for synthetic fast fashion items. Searches for terms like “natural,” “100% cotton,” and specific natural fabric items have surged in popularity on search engines like Google, indicating a growing consumer interest in environmentally friendly clothing options.

Accessible alternatives to fast fashion are more abundant than commonly assumed, with platforms like Siftag catering to individuals seeking sustainable deals. By offering detailed information on fabric content, original prices, and discounts on sale items, these platforms facilitate informed and eco-conscious shopping decisions. Additionally, various high street retailers are increasingly offering natural fabric options for environmentally conscious consumers to explore.
